Handover from Rask to on-call: monthly partitioning on Quillbase `orders` is now live. Pre-create job runs on the 20th; alert fires if next month's partition is missing by the 27th. Old partitions detach after 18 months — detach only, archival handles drops. One open issue: the December partition was created with the wrong tablespace; fix pending. Runbook steps and the fix ticket are tracked here:

wiki page, kahog-hahig: https://vault.zemvargrid.internal/display/deploy/repo/settings/merge_requests/job/settings/6f3b933774dbc5320a4daa18

Runbook — Glassmere Reservoir sample runs.

Sample crates from the Glassmere intake arrive chilled every Wednesday by noon. Office manager logs arrival time, checks seals, and moves crates to the cold room within fifteen minutes. The courier from Tarn & Sons will not release the crates without the hand-over phrase noted below.

drop instructions, bahif-bahip: the norax feniel courier leaves the drumir kaseth rusir ledger at gate 1983 under passcode 849948

Sweeper creds expired again. The Hollowpine orphaned-resource sweeper stopped reaping detached volumes at 02:00; auth failures in the job log. Rotation cadence is 90 days and nobody owns the renewal. Support: if customers report stuck quota, this is why. Filed a task to automate rotation. Interim key for the sweeper service is below.

API key for hadup-kahof: vxb2-7s

## Changed defaults

Heads up: the Ledgerline tax-rate lookup cache now defaults to a 15-minute TTL instead of 24 hours. Turns out rates in the Veldt County sandbox were going stale mid-demo, which was embarrassing. Eviction is now LRU rather than FIFO, and the cache warms on boot. If you're reviewing, check that nothing hardcodes the old TTL. The new defaults land as follows.

deployment values, bajop-taweg:
holwyn:
  log_level: debug
  metrics_host: metrics.holwyn.zemvarsys.internal
  pool_size: 32